POSITION: MAINTENANCE SUPERVISOR

Summary :    Oversee the operation of Maintenance Departments.  Responsibility is to ensure safe work practices and procedures as well as ensuring productivity measures. Quality standards and safe work practices are to be followed.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ities: Include but are not limited to the following                          

  • Understand, present and enforce policies regarding safe work practices, production methods, quality standards, and preventative maintenance.
  • Troubleshoot equipment problems throughout areas of responsibility, determine maintenance needs, schedule repairs and oversee progress of same.
  • Modify production schedule as needed to meet demands or accommodate changes.
  • Have input to develop equipment and process needs for department budget.
  • Evaluate productivity and other performance measures of employees and recommend possible improvements to work process.
  • To foster an environment of continuous improvement, complete projects that will strengthen the business.

· Do preventive maintenance, diagnostic, plan work and repair functions on the Plant and Mobile Equipment as directed by Supervisor in accordance with the CBA and regulatory requirements

· The shift crews are often the only maintenance resource at weekends and the off shifts which represents over 50% of the productive work week.

· The crews cover the entire mine for mobile fixed and surface plant allowing mobile equipment to be rotated through the shops for PM's without significantly reducing the fleet available for production duties.

· Each crew has a wide range of skills and experience, effective supervision is vital to the success of the maintenance plan and ultimately the reliability of the site.

· Oversees a small crew responsible primarily for the PM inspection, prioritizing and preparation work of repairs resulting from the inspection.

· Supervises the execution of critical plant repairs with a team of skilled tradesmen

· Audits the inspection and repair process to ensure it meets maintenance standards and expectations
